Bryan Clark appears on Fox News to discuss the damage Iran’s nuclear program suffered and the increase in the North Atlantic Treaty Organization’s defense spending requirement.
Caption
The New Department of War logo at the Pentagon in Arlington, Virginia, on September 15, 2025. (Getty Images)